Company Description

Turner & Townsend is a global professional services company with over 22,000 people in more than 60 countries.
Working with our clients across real estate, infrastructure, energy and natural resources, we transform together delivering outcomes that improve people’s lives. Working in partnership makes it possible to deliver the world’s most impactful projects and programmes as we turn challenge into opportunity and complexity into success.
Our capabilities include programme, project, cost, asset and commercial management, controls and performance, procurement and supply chain, net zero and digital solutions.

We are majority-owned by CBRE Group, Inc., the world’s largest commercial real estate services and investment firm, with our partners holding a significant minority interest. Turner & Townsend and CBRE work together to provide clients with the premier programme, project and cost management offering in markets around the world.

Job Description

The primary focus of this role is to support the Real Estate Director and the Ireland Board in developing and growing client relationships, and expanding our presence across Northern Ireland and the wider Ireland region.

This role will lead business development activities, grow our corporate occupier client portfolio, and contribute to the diversification of service offerings. The successful candidate will provide strategic and operational leadership across programme and project delivery, with responsibility for end-to-end service excellence.

The Project Director will act as a senior leader within the Belfast office, serving as a key client interface while contributing to the overall strategic, financial, and operational performance of the business.

Key Responsibilities

1. Business Development & Client Leadership

  • Lead business development activities, including pipeline management, revenue generation, and securing new commissions
  • Build and maintain strong client relationships, acting as a trusted advisor to key corporate occupier clients
  • Support bid strategy, positioning, and win themes for strategic opportunities
  • Expand existing client accounts and identify new market opportunities across Northern Ireland and Ireland
  • Support the delivery of the Real Estate business plan

2. Project & Programme Leadership

  • Lead and deliver complex programme and project management commissions, ensuring end-to-end service delivery
  • Advise clients at a strategic level during project inception, including development of delivery strategies aligned to business objectives
  • Establish and lead high-performing, cross-functional project teams
  • Define and manage project success criteria, including time, cost, quality, and performance
  • Oversee project planning, procurement strategies, and delivery execution
  • Lead corporate occupier projects, including office fit-outs, workplace transformation, and portfolio programmes
  • Support clients in aligning real estate strategies with broader business objectives, including lease advisory, workplace strategy, and occupier market insight

3. Financial & Commercial Management

  • Take ownership of project and commission financial performance, including profitability and resource utilisation
  • Lead commercial strategy, including contract development, negotiation, and risk allocation
  • Monitor project budgets, forecasts, and financial reporting
  • Drive efficient resource planning to optimise delivery and margins

4. Operational & Governance Excellence

  • Ensure compliance with Turner & Townsend Business Management System and risk management processes
  • Establish robust project governance structures, reporting frameworks, and communication protocols
  • Implement and manage risk, change control, and performance management processes (including KPIs)
  • Ensure appropriate contracts are in place for all commissions in line with group policy
  • Oversee the management of design teams, contractors, and supply chain partners
  • Drive excellence in quality, health & safety, and environmental performance

5. Leadership & Team Development

  • Support the recruitment, development, and retention of high-performing teams
  • Lead, mentor, and develop team members, fostering a collaborative and client-focused culture
  • Act as a senior leader within the Belfast office, supporting local operations and representing the business in the market

6. Sustainability & Strategic Contribution

  • Embed sustainability and ESG principles into project delivery, supporting clients in achieving net zero and environmental objectives
  • Contribute to the strategic and operational management of the Belfast and wider Ireland business
  • Support continuous improvement and innovation in service delivery

Qualifications

  • Degree in engineering, construction management, or equivalent technical discipline
  • Chartered status (RICS, CIOB, APM or equivalent) preferred
  • Significant experience in the commercial real estate sector, with a strong focus on corporate occupier clients
  • Proven track record in leading complex projects and programmes at scale
  • Demonstrated success in business development, client relationship management, and revenue growth
  • Experience managing multi-disciplinary teams and delivering high-value commissions
  • Strong commercial acumen and strategic leadership capability

What you need to know about the Belfast Tech Scene

If asked to name the birthplace of the RMS Titanic, you might not say Belfast. Similarly, if asked to name Europe's leading destination for foreign direct investment in new software development, Belfast might not come to mind. Yet, both are true. The city has emerged as a tech powerhouse, recently ranked among the best in the U.K. for tech careers — especially for software developers. It also leads the U.K. with the highest percentage of software development jobs advertised.
